  • Liquid–liquid extraction of cationic metal complexes with p-nonylphenol solvent:: Application to crown and thiacrown ether complexes of lead (II) and copper (II)

    The hydrophobicity of alkylphenols increases with an increase of alkyl chain length; p-nonylphenol floats on the surface of aqueous solution as a hemispherical droplet. We have found that cationic metal complexes with crown ether and thiacrown ether ligands can be quantitatively extracted into the p-nonylphenol phase in the presence of small anions e.g. butyrate rather than bulky counter anions. The coordination ability of p-nonylphenol solvent is ascertained by the extraction data on lead (II)-crown ether and copper (I, II)-thiacrown ether complexes. The potential usefulness of p-nonylphenol as an extraction solvent in ion-pair system is shown.
